Health Benefits of Roasting Vegetables

Roasting vegetables is not only a delicious way to prepare them but also a method that preserves their nutrients. High temperatures can enhance some antioxidants found in vegetables, making roasted veggies a healthy addition to your diet. This method requires minimal oil, leading to lower calories, while still ensuring that the produce retains its satisfying texture and flavor.

Moreover, incorporating a variety of colorful vegetables into your meals promotes access to a wide range of vitamins and minerals. The broccoli provides vitamin C and fiber, while the bell peppers are packed with vitamin A. Carrots contribute beta-carotene, and zucchini adds hydration, making this dish a nutritional powerhouse ideal for any meal.

Ingredients

Ingredients

Vegetables

  • 2 cups broccoli florets
  • 1 cup bell peppers, chopped
  • 1 cup carrots, sliced
  • 1 cup zucchini, diced
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 teaspoon dried thyme
  • 1 teaspoon dried oregano
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Make sure to wash and chop the vegetables before proceeding to the next step.

Instructions

Cooking Instructions

Preheat the Oven

Preheat your oven to 425°F (220°C).

Prepare the Vegetables

In a large bowl, combine the broccoli, bell peppers, carrots, and zucchini.

Add Seasoning

Drizzle the olive oil over the vegetables, add garlic, thyme, oregano, salt, and pepper. Toss to coat.

Roast the Veggies

Spread the vegetables in a single layer on a baking sheet. Roast in the oven for 25-30 minutes until tender and slightly browned, stirring halfway through.

Serve

Remove from the oven and serve warm as a side dish.

Enjoy your delicious roasted veggies!

Storage Tips for Leftovers

If you happen to have leftovers (which is unlikely with such a tasty dish!), store them in an airtight container in the refrigerator. Roasted vegetables can last for up to 3-4 days. When you're ready to enjoy them again, simply reheat in the oven or on the stovetop to restore some of their original crispy texture.

For longer storage, consider freezing the veggies. Spread them on a baking sheet to freeze individually before sealing them in a freezer-safe bag. This way, you can conveniently add them to future meals, making it easy to eat healthy on busy days.

Customization Ideas

This recipe offers the flexibility to customize based on your preferences. Experiment with seasonal vegetables like asparagus in the spring, Brussels sprouts in the fall, or sweet potatoes in the winter. Each vegetable brings a unique flavor and texture, keeping the dish exciting throughout the year.

For added depth, consider incorporating spices such as paprika, cayenne for heat, or even a splash of balsamic vinegar for tanginess. This variety makes it a great option for anyone looking to diversify their vegetable intake without getting bored.
